Dry Buttermilk - East and Central U.S.

Released on July 16, 2026

Buttermilk powder markets are steady, though some adjustments were made to 
reflect current trading conditions. The price range is lowered on reported 
market activity. This action tracks the recent price decline of nonfat dry milk 
prices that compete for available dryer time. Eastern buyers continue to report 
difficulty securing spot buttermilk powder as inventories remain tight. Butter 
production remains steady, supporting liquid buttermilk availability for 
drying. However, dryer schedules continue to favor nonfat dry milk, which is 
limiting buttermilk powder output.

Prices for: Central/East US, All First Sales, F.O.B., Edible Buttermilk Powder
Price Range - ; Dollars per Pound: 1.54 - 1.72


Information for the period July 13 - 17, 2026, issued weekly
